Tier-Based Reward Structures
A common element of loyalty programs is the tier system. Players advance through levels based on their activity, with higher tiers offering increasingly attractive rewards. These may include priority service, complimentary dining, event invitations, or exclusive gaming areas.
Tier systems create a sense of aspiration—players often continue playing to maintain or elevate their status. This structure taps into the same motivational principles found in many game designs, where progression encourages deeper involvement.
Personalized Rewards and Data Insights
Modern reward systems rely on data analytics to tailor offers to individual players. Casinos analyze playing habits, preferences, and frequency to present rewards that resonate personally. For example, a player who spends more time at tables may receive offers related to those games, while a frequent slot participant may get free-credit promotions.
Personalization strengthens the player-casino relationship. When players feel the rewards are designed specifically for them, they are more likely to remain loyal.
Non-Gaming Rewards and Entertainment Integration
Casinos have expanded reward systems beyond gaming incentives. Today, rewards may include hotel stays, meals, shopping discounts, spa services, and show tickets. This reflects the shift toward viewing casinos as complete entertainment destinations rather than gaming-only locations.
By integrating lifestyle amenities, casinos broaden the appeal of their loyalty programs. Players can enjoy a more holistic experience that extends beyond the gaming floor.
Psychological Motivation Behind Rewards
Reward systems tap into basic human motivations. Receiving points or bonuses provides positive reinforcement, encouraging repeated behavior. The anticipation of future rewards creates excitement and keeps players engaged. Some systems also introduce elements of surprise, offering random rewards that add unpredictability and thrill.
This strategic use of psychology strengthens loyalty and helps casinos maintain consistent engagement from their members.
